Arkansas dispensary sales on pace for record year, top $23.4 million in October

Arkansas dispensary sales on pace for record year, top $23.4 million in October

Arkansas dispensary sales are on pace to surpass the sales record of $264.9 million set last year. Natural Relief Dispensary of Sherwood and Suite 443 of Hot Springs were the top-selling dispensaries last month.

Medical marijuana tax collections topped $2.77 million last month, $26.7 million for the year

Medical marijuana tax collections topped $2.77 million last month, $26.7 million for the year

Medical marijuana tax revenue topped $2.77 million last month, bringing the total tax collections for the year to $26.7 million, according to data released by the state Department of Finance and Administration this week.

State marijuana tax collections top $2.7 million in August, $21 million for year

State marijuana tax collections top $2.7 million in August, $21 million for year

The state medical marijuana industry generated more than $2.7 million in tax revenue last month, according to data from the state Department of Finance and Administration. The state has collected more than $21 million this year from two taxes related to medical marijuana.

Medical marijuana sales surpass $23 million in July, $1 million more than June sales

Medical marijuana sales surpass $23 million in July, $1 million more than June sales

Medical marijuana patients in Arkansas spent more than $23 million at the state’s 38 dispensaries last month. That’s an increase of more than $1 million over the $22 million patients spent in June.
